On Saturday 31 March 2001 08:45, Chris Howells wrote:
> Gustav Östberg wrote:
> > i am downloading the binaries for SuSe 7.1 and wonder if i have to
> > deinstall the older packages before i install the packages for 2.1.1.
> > if not, can i delete the old ones after installation of the new ones(to
> > save disc space). A couple of weeks ago when i waited for 2.1.1 i saw on
> > the kde
>
> They aren't going to co-exist -- yes, you'll need to removed the old
> first. SuSE is RPM based, so it should simply be a matter of:
>
> rpm -Uvh packangename.rpm
>
> Do this for each of the packages -- kdelibs, kdesupport, kdebase, then
> the rest. This should "upgrade" the older KDE version up to 2.1.1.
>
> If required, you have the --nodeps and --force options at your disposal,
> although I only recommend this if you are experienced and can recover a
> broken box! ;)
It's better to do rpm -Uvh kdelibs kdebase ... rest of packages. This
prevents dependency problems -> and probably broken boxes :)
